Mushroom Swiss Cheese Meatloaf

Mushroom Swiss Cheese Meatloaf elevates a classic comfort food with juicy beef and pork, creamy Swiss cheese, and earthy mushrooms. It’s easy to prepare and perfect for any occasion.

  • Total Time: 1 hour 5 minutes
  • Yield: 6 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b ground beef
  • 1/2 lb ground pork (or ground turkey as a substitute)
  • 1 cup mushrooms, finely chopped
  • 1 small onion, finely diced
  • 1 cup shredded Swiss cheese
  • 1/2 cup breadcrumbs
  • 1/4 cup milk
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 tbsp Worcestershire sauce
  • 1/2 tsp garlic pow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
  • Combine all ingredients in a large mixing bowl.
  • Mix gently to avoid overmixing.
  • Shape the mixture into a loaf in a baking dish.
  • Bake for 45-55 minutes until the internal temperature reaches 160°F (71°C).
  • Let it rest for 5-10 minutes before slicing and serving.

Notes

Ensure not to overmix for a tender texture.
Use a meat thermometer for accurate cooking.
Rest the meatloaf before slicing to retain moisture.
